During an all Assembly meeting today with his previous and current Night Time Commissioners, it emerged that Sadiq Khan had only met one of them once and that was for a photo op.
Chairman of the London Assembly, Tony Arbour AM said:
“It was shocking to learn that despite repeated public statements about how much the Mayor values and supports London’s vibrant night time economy he has met only one of the two people who have led the Night Time Commission and then just once. The meeting with Philip Kolvin QC was for a photo opportunity.
“It’s time the Mayor didn’t think all problems and difficulties London faces can be solved with public relations opportunities.”
